COVID-19 vaccine in Tennessee: FAQ


Here s how the state will distribute the vaccine:
The Tennessee Department of Health has updated the Tennessee COVID-19 Vaccination Plan and its phased approach to administering COVID-19 vaccines to Tennesseans. Learn more: https://t.co/Vy01vOX1k5#iGotMyShotTNpic.twitter.com/tU5DIsa9Xo TN Dept. of Health (@TNDeptofHealth) January 2, 2021
Phase One
1a1: Healthcare workers who have the most direct exposure to patients are first priority of the vaccine, along with residents and workers in long-term care facilities. People above 18 who are unable to live independently and first responders with direct exposure will also be among the first to receive the vaccine. The state estimates the first portion of phase one will involve about 450,000 people. ....
